What that changes here
In town, cleaning is as much about the neighbours as about the roof. Water and dirt travel over the party wall, and the rinsing ends up on a pavement or a terrace. We protect the surroundings, work in calm weather and empty the gutters before the end of the job — otherwise all the loosened moss ends up in the downpipe.
Forest is built on a slope, and it shows on the roofs: tall houses from the 1920s and 1930s, a lot of Art Deco around the Altitude Cent, and a low, industrial part down towards the canal. The differences in level make scaffold access the first question on every job.
What we get called out for in Forest
In Forest every quotation starts with access. On the slope of the Altitude Cent the houses are tall and the front gardens narrow; putting up a scaffold there needs a road occupation permit and sometimes a parking ban. After that comes the ordinary work: box gutters, slates and 1930s dormers.

On porous concrete tiles or aged fibre cement slates, a water-repellent treatment has a real effect and clearly slows the return of moss. On natural slate it is almost pointless: the stone absorbs practically no water. We tell you that on site rather than selling it on principle.
Every four to six years for an open roof, every two to three years if it is shaded by trees or faces north. Under broadleaf trees, the build-up of leaves counts as much as the moss: it is the leaves that block the valleys and send water under the covering.
